parler got archived and shut down, brutally, when their apps were pulled down from google and apple's ecosystems, and their content host (amazon) terminated their contract.

parler is just racist twitter, for the most part. it doesn't need any more nuance than that.
literally the NEXT DAY, whatsapp's privacy policy changed to remove language indicating they had no access to your encryption keys on their servers, which caused a lot of infosec types to raise a lot of alarms about facebook having access to encrypted whatsapp data (rightly so)
there's a lot going on in the world right now that isn't going on in the US. e.g.:
- hong kong just rounded up anyone who may have been considered "dissentious" to the CCP and arrested them
- uganda is in the middle of a "free and fair election" where all social media is cut off
so understandably: people who need encrypted messaging like signal and (formerly) whatsapp needed a new home

to give you an idea of whatsapp's reputation damage right now: british MPs were once told it was secure enough to have secure conversations about gov't business
whatsapp had at one point over a BILLION users. with a b. not an exaggeration.

so naturally everyone saying "whatsapp is NOT SECURE anymore" means that people need a new home

enter: telegram (not secure, but in different ways)
(and no, cryptography folks, i am not interested in the "is telegram secure" conversation -- you should always, always assume anything you say is being listened to on the internet)
as any startup does, telegram right now is taking a big ol' victory lap.

"we hit 500 million registered users!" that is not an insignificant number. that is 1/15th of the planet.

maybe they should have waited on that one, given another startup's recent collapse (parler)
so it REALLY DOES look like right now when telegram says "over 25m users joined in the last 24 hours alone!" that "everyone from parler joined telegram"

which, as recently as july: lol
does telegram have a nazi problem: oh absolutely telegram has a nazi problem. so does furaffinity, so does facebook, so does imgur, so does reddit, so does skype, so does discord

if there are places for people to communicate there are going to be nazis there
you, of course, can help with that by not giving these guys a fair shake and throwing them out wherever you see them (and encouraging others to do the same)
and if you look at the breakdown in numbers we can look at where those users came from

73% of the new user growth was asia, africa, and europe, lol
